Just coming to the end of a fairly lengthy bout of welding on the van; inner wings, floors, part sills, front panel, load floor etc. Rightly or wrongly I've prepped and painted the repairs using Upol 8 acid etch and seam sealed it using a Polyurethane seam sealer. What I want to know is can I over-paint this using Rustoleum or is it likely to react? On the underside I have used Upol 'gravitex' stonechip - again, will Rustolem be ok to slap over the top or am I likely to get a reaction? I know spraying is the answer, but I don't have great facilities or a load of spare wedge to chuck at it. Just want something that'll keep the thing solid and protected and look half tidy. So brushable paint is what I'm after!Any thoughts or ideas gratefully received!
dave21478 Posted January 14, 2016 Posted January 14, 2016 Im smearing Rustoleum all over my Panda....bare metal, old paint, underseal etc etc....it seems to be coping fine.I thin it a little with white spirit and slap it on with a brush - takes two coats for decent coverage with 12 hours or so drying between coats. Previous experience (not cars...railings and gates and stuff) shows rustoleum to last much, much longer than other metal paints including Hammerite, which is shit these days. 500tops 1
steveo3002 Posted January 16, 2016 Posted January 16, 2016 as far as paints go rustoleum goes over pretty much anything thats sound so yeah it should be fine there has been a few instances where it stays sticky for a while over the seam sealer , maybe dust a bit of primer over than if you can before the rustoleum? 500tops 1

meshking Posted January 16, 2016 Posted January 16, 2016 I used combicolour when I painted my 2cv. I used bright orange inside and out with black on the floor and wheels. Some 7 years later, the wheels which I've moved to my other 2cv still look good, with no rust blisters. It went over other standard primer no issues, I think it's a pain to paint over with celly or 2k though. You'd need a barrier coat first for that I guess. Sent from my SGP621 using Tapatalk skattrd 1
steveo3002 Posted January 16, 2016 Posted January 16, 2016 yeah combi color is what most folk use ... and i wouldnt use it if you plan to respray with 2k or celly as it would cause agro , but then most people buying rustoleum wont be doing that skattrd 1
